Inclusive Photoproduction of Single Charged Particles at High $p_T$

The OMEGA Photon collaboration Apsimon, R.J. ; Atkinson, M. ; Baake, M. ; et al.
Z.Phys.C 43 (1989) 63, 1989.
Inspire Record 276890 DOI 10.17182/hepdata.15435

Single charged-particle inclusive cross sections for photon, pion and kaon beams on hydrogen at the CERN-SPS are presented as functions ofpT andxF. Data cover the range 0.01.6 GeV/c for the photon-induced data. Using the hadron-induced data to estimate the hadronic behaviour of the photon, the difference distributions and ratios of cross sections are a measure of the contribution of the point-like photon interactions. The data are compared with QCD calculations and show broadly similar features.

Charm photoproduction

The Tagged Photon Spectrometer collaboration Anjos, J.C. ; Appel, J.A. ; Bean, A. ; et al.
Phys.Rev.Lett. 62 (1989) 513-516, 1989.
Inspire Record 289318 DOI 10.17182/hepdata.20043

We present results on the photoproduction of 10 000 charmed particles from the 108 recorded triggers of Fermilab experiment E691. The total cross section for the photoproduction of D0 and D+ particles (and antiparticles) for xF>0.2 is measured to be 3.88±0.06±0.40 μb/Be nucleus at 〈Eγ〉=145 GeV. We have also measured the relative production of different charmed particles, their pT2 and xF distributions, and the energy dependence of the total charm cross section. The mean pT2 is 1.16±0.04 GeV2/c2 and the ratio of charm cross sections at 200 and 100 GeV is 1.96±0.24. Results of fits to the xF distribution are also reported.

Experimental Study of Inclusive Muon Spectra at PETRA

The Aachen-DESY-Annecy(LAPP)-MIT-NIKHEF-Beijing collaboration Adeva, B. ; Barber, D.P. ; Becker, U. ; et al.
Phys.Rev.Lett. 51 (1983) 443, 1983.
Inspire Record 13422 DOI 10.17182/hepdata.20492

The results of a high-statistics study of inclusive muon spectra at PETRA are reported. Improved mass limits have been obtained for heavy quarks, heavy leptons, and charged Higgs particles. It is shown that the fragmentation properties of b quarks and c quarks are different, with the mean fragmentation variables 〈zb〉=0.75±0.03±0.06, 〈zc〉=0.46±0.02±0.05 and the average semileptonic branching ratio for the B and C hadrons R(B)=(10.5±1.5±1.3)%, R(C)=(11.5±1.0±1.7)%.

Inclusive Production of Nonstrange Mesons in anti-p p Annihilations

The Bombay-CERN-College de France-Madrid collaboration Hamatsu, R. ; Ganguli, S.N. ; Malhotra, P.K. ; et al.
Nucl.Phys.B 123 (1977) 189, 1977.
Inspire Record 111926 DOI 10.17182/hepdata.35452

A study of the inclusive production of π − , η , ϱ 0 , ω ad f mesons in p p annihilation at 0.7 GeV/ c is presented. Topological and channel cross sections are determined. Longitudinal and transversal momentum distributions of non-strange mesons are studied. It is deduced that nearly 48% of all negative pions arise from the decay of η , ϱ 0 , ω and f mesons.

Azimuthal Asymmetry in Inclusive Hadron Production by e+ e- Annihilation

Schwitters, R. ; Boyarski, A. ; Breidenbach, Martin ; et al.
Phys.Rev.Lett. 35 (1975) 1320, 1975.
Inspire Record 100683 DOI 10.17182/hepdata.21192

We have observed an azimuthal asymmetry in inclusive hadron production by e+e− annihilation at the center-of-mass energy s=7.4 GeV. The asymmetry is caused by the polarization of the circulating beams in the storage ring and allows separate determination of the transverse and longitudinal structure functions. We find that transverse production dominates for x>0.2 where x is the scaling variable 2ps.
